Narita Airport Wayfinding System by Nikken Sekkei
Japanese architecture firm Nikken Sekkei created this clever wayfinding solution for low-cost airline travellers at Tokyo Narita airport.
“The budget for this terminal was approximately half of the usual amount. To cut costs, they opted not to install the typical moving walkways or illuminated signs. Their solution is much more user-friendly (and fun!) than any other airport we?ve seen. And the running tracks obviously fit in with the Tokyo 2020 Olympics.” More signage inspiration via Defringe
